Norwich City defender Christoph Zimmerman admits he was annoyed with Sebastian Haller's tackle in Saturday's 2-0 loss to West Ham United.

Haller went unpunished for a nasty tackle on Zimmerman, who left the London Stadium wearing a protective boot on his ankle.

"I do not understand this, to be fair," Zimmermann said. "I mean I'm certainly not a player who wants to see others get a card or be sent off.

"But after the physios came on I thought I could stay on the pitch and I thought he would at least get a booking - but when the ref told me, if anything, I was surprised."

Zimmerman will undergo scans this week to learn the severity of his injury.
